    Coffee and a Cozy Cafe. On our way through Calistoga we discovered this special coffee and cafe find. Soul Rebel offers up organic, fair trade tea and coffee and locally sourced baked goods. We could have ordered everything -but we settled on ordering the: Kale 'Em with Green-ness which is Kale, Spinach, Strawberries, Banana, Almond Milk Chia Seed option to add agave, two Americano Coffees with Fresh pulled espresso shots, the homemade Breakfast Sandwich comprised of a Fresh cooked frittata, pepper jack cheese, red onion, fresh avocado and Tomato on ciabatta with chipotle aioli. They also have good vegetarian options and something for everyone. Soul Rebel is a quaint and special stop that offers perfect cafe treats and delicious drink options! Service: "Nick" the owner was welcoming, informative, and accomodating. He provided courteous, quick, and Perfect service. Tips: Outdoor seating, street parking, Dogs allowed, and free wifi.
